Icebreaker Toolkit: Practical Openers You Can Use Now

Feeling unsure what to say is normal — the good news is a few simple patterns make starting conversations easier and more natural. Below are adaptable openers you can tweak to match someone’s profile without sounding copy‑pasted or awkward.

Quick patterns to steal and adapt

  • Profile highlight + light question: Mention something specific from their profile, then ask an easy follow-up. Example: “I love that you mentioned road trips — what’s one scenic stop you’d recommend?”
  • Two-choice prompt: Give two casual options so it’s easy to reply. Example: “Coffee shop playlist: indie or lo-fi?”
  • Mini challenge: A playful, low-pressure dare that invites a short answer. Example: “I bet you can’t name a better pizza topping combo than mine. Go!”
  • Context callback: If they list a hobby, tie it to something relatable. Example: “You hike—what’s a trail where the view made you stop and stare?”

How to avoid bland, forced, or intense openers

  • Skip generic compliments: Instead of “You’re beautiful,” say what stood out: “Your photography has great light—do you shoot with a phone or a camera?”
  • Avoid heavy topics early: Save questions about past relationships, finances, or life plans for later conversations.
  • Don’t over-flatter or over-share: Keep the first message light and curious rather than intense or overly personal.
  • Personalize just enough: One specific detail from their profile is better than a paragraph you found online.

Turn small details into conversation

  • Use shared interests as a bridge: “You like cooking—what’s a dish you make when you want to impress?”
  • Use timing to your advantage: If they mention weekend plans, ask about them the night before or the day after to show you remembered.
  • Make it easy to reply: Open with a question that can be answered in one sentence so they don’t feel pressured.

Examples you can copy and tweak

  1. “I noticed you mentioned comics—who’s your favorite character right now?”
  2. “You have a dog in your photo. What’s their name and the funniest thing they do?”
  3. “You’re into weekend markets—best find you’ve picked up recently?”
  4. “If you had to pick: sunrise hike or late-night city walk?”

Keep the tone warm, show you read their profile, and aim for curiosity rather than perfection. Small, specific touches make your messages feel human and invite real replies on Mingle2.
